The Foreign Marriage Act, 1969
10.Procedure on receipt of objection.-
(1) if an objection is made under section 8 to an intended
marriage, the Marriage Officer shall not solemnize until he has inquired into
the matter of the objection in such manner as he thinks fit and is satisfied
that it ought not to prevent the solemnization of the marriage or the objection
is withdrawn by the person making it.
(2) Where a Marriage Officer after making any such inquiry
entertains a doubt in respect of any objection, he shall transmit the record
with the such statement respecting the matter as he thinks fit to the Central
Government; and the Central Government, after making such further inquiry into
the matter and the after obtaining such advice as it thinks fit, shall give its
decisions thereon in writing to the Marriage Officer, who shall act in
conformity with the decision of the Central Government.
